    What else could cause it to be shorter besides being pregnant?
  • Dec 1, 2011, 02:43 PM
    DoulaLC
    Are you on any sort of hormonal birth control? That can sometimes alter cycles, even if it hasn't previously. Might be a hormonal imbalance that has started, or has just started to show symptoms at this time. Might be due to any physical/emotional changes... weight changes, for example, or extreme stress. At times there may be no obvious reason that is determined... just an irregular cycle or two and then things go back as they were.
